当前位置: 首页 > 产品大全 > 多媒体教学软件的开发 软件设计与开发的关键路径

多媒体教学软件的开发 软件设计与开发的关键路径

多媒体教学软件的开发 软件设计与开发的关键路径

多媒体教学软件的开发,是现代教育技术与软件开发深度融合的产物。其设计与开发过程,不仅关乎技术实现,更直接影响教学效果与用户体验。本文将重点阐述多媒体教学软件开发中,软件设计与开发阶段的核心环节与关键考量。

一、软件设计阶段:构建教学与技术的桥梁

软件设计是多媒体教学软件开发的蓝图阶段,它决定了软件的整体架构、功能模块与交互逻辑。此阶段的核心任务包括:

  1. 教学需求分析与目标定位:需深入分析教学目标、学习者特征(如年龄、认知水平)及具体教学内容。明确软件要解决的教学难点、拟实现的知识传递或技能训练目标,这是所有设计工作的基石。
  2. 教学内容与媒体设计:基于教学目标,对教学内容进行结构化、模块化设计。规划各类多媒体元素(如文本、图形、图像、动画、音频、视频)的运用策略,确保媒体形式与内容深度匹配,避免为“多媒体”而多媒体,力求达到“1+1>2”的增效目的。
  3. 交互与界面设计:设计直观、友好、符合学习者认知习惯的用户界面。交互设计应注重引导性、反馈及时性与操作简易性,例如,通过清晰的导航、情境化的操作提示、即时的练习反馈等,增强学习者的沉浸感与参与度。
  4. 系统架构与功能模块设计:设计软件的总体技术架构,如采用C/S(客户端/服务器)或B/S(浏览器/服务器)架构。将软件划分为清晰的功能模块,如课程管理、内容呈现、练习测评、学习进度跟踪、互动工具(如笔记、标注、讨论区)等,并定义模块间的数据流与接口。

二、软件开发阶段:从蓝图到产品的实现

在完成详细设计后,进入具体的开发实现阶段。此阶段是将设计理念转化为可运行软件的过程,涉及多项关键技术:

  1. 开发工具与技术选型
  • 前端开发:根据目标平台(如Windows、macOS、Web、移动端),选用合适的开发语言与框架。例如,Web端可采用HTML5、CSS3、JavaScript及其框架(如React, Vue.js);桌面端可能使用C++、C#、Java等;移动端则涉及Swift、Kotlin或跨平台框架(如Flutter, React Native)。
  • 多媒体处理:集成专业的媒体处理库或引擎(如FFmpeg用于音视频编解码,OpenGL/WebGL用于图形渲染,Canvas/SVG用于矢量图形),以实现高质量的媒体播放、动画生成与图形绘制。
  • 后端与服务:若软件需要用户管理、数据存储、在线更新或社区功能,需搭建服务器端,可能采用Node.js、Python(Django/Flask)、Java(Spring)等技术,并配合数据库(如MySQL, MongoDB)进行开发。
  1. 核心功能实现
  • 内容呈现引擎:开发能够灵活调度、同步展示各类多媒体内容的核心模块,确保不同媒体间的流畅切换与时间线对齐。
  • 交互逻辑编程:实现所有设计的交互功能,如点击响应、拖拽操作、表单提交、游戏化学习机制等。
  • 测评与反馈系统:开发题库管理、自动组卷、在线答题、即时评分与错题分析功能,并提供个性化的学习建议与反馈。
  • 数据记录与分析:实现学习行为数据(如学习时长、知识点访问路径、练习成绩)的采集、存储与初步分析,为学习评估和软件优化提供依据。
  1. 集成测试与优化:在开发过程中及主要功能完成后,需进行严格的测试,包括:
  • 功能测试:验证所有功能是否按设计正常运行。
  • 兼容性测试:确保软件在不同操作系统、浏览器、设备分辨率下的表现一致。
  • 性能测试:检查软件的响应速度、资源占用(CPU、内存)及多媒体播放的流畅度。
  • 用户体验测试:邀请目标用户群体进行试用,收集其对界面、交互、内容理解度等方面的反馈,并据此进行迭代优化。

三、关键成功因素与未来趋势

成功的多媒体教学软件开发,离不开跨学科团队的紧密协作(包括学科专家、教学设计者、软件工程师、UI/UX设计师等),并应始终秉持“以学习者为中心”的设计理念。

多媒体教学软件的开发正呈现出以下趋势:智能化(集成AI技术,实现自适应学习路径推荐、智能答疑、学习情绪识别)、沉浸化(运用VR/AR技术创建高仿真学习情境)、社交化与协作化(强化在线协作学习工具与学习社区功能),以及大数据驱动(基于更全面的学习数据分析,实现精准教学与科学评价)。

结论:多媒体教学软件的“软件设计与开发”是一个系统性工程,它要求开发者兼具教育视野与技术能力。通过科学严谨的设计规划与稳健高效的开发实现,才能打造出真正赋能教学、提升学习体验的高质量教育软件产品,从而在教育信息化进程中发挥关键作用。

更新时间:2026-04-14 14:58:48

如若转载,请注明出处:http://www.sygamepay.com/product/27.html